WebLichen sclerosus (LS) affects the skin leading to scarring around the genital and anal areas. It mainly affects the skin around the vagina, anus, and tip of the penis. Symptoms can include white lesions or plaques, pain during urination, itching, and pain during intercourse. WebLichen sclerosus affects a person’s quality of life. It can cause pain, soreness/irritation, itching, sexual disturbances, urinary symptoms, and even depression. Lichen sclerosus can be seen with other autoimmune conditions, including thyroid disease and vitiligo. Lichen sclerosus is also more common in patients who have a family member with LS.
